react技术栈

关于 Redux 中间件

Redux 的中间件是概念二个函数,对 dispatch 进行改建,在发生 action 与奉行reducer 之间增添任何职能,那是对 Redux 实行作用实行的不二等秘书籍。那么这在那之中间件的落到实处原理是哪些啊?怎么着写二个 Redux 的中间件呢?

从 react-start 到 co 源码 (一)


那是三个多级小说。重要分为三篇,陈诉了 react 开辟条件的总结搭建,脚手架的开垦以及 co 源码的分析。对读者理解 react 和 generator 有早晚的帮助。那是第一篇一言以蔽之述了 react 开垦景况的搭建。

React 全家桶达成多个简便备忘录


前言 总结: 本文选取 react+redux+react-router+less+es6+webpack, 以促成八个简单易行备忘录 (todolist) 为例尽可能周全的陈述使用 react 全家桶达成叁个完全应用的进程。 代码地址:React 全家桶达成贰个简短备忘录 原来的文章博客地址:Rea…

redux 在 react 中的应用(基础篇)


信任单人独马的 react 来创设利用的情事下,组件之间的报纸发表一向是个难题,借助于 redux,这一个标题将缓和,同不经常候,redux 也使得创设叁个眼花缭乱大型的利用成为恐怕,redux 是可选方案,但是作为读书指标,你相对不要失去!

12 步 30 分钟,达成客商管理的 CULacrosseD 应用 (react+dva+antd)


本文仲一步步指导我们如何成立三个安然依旧的 CU昂科威D 应用,满含列表、删除、编辑、成立,以及 loading 状态的全自动处理等,基于 react, dva 和 antd 。

在 redux 上探寻无需刷新前端页面包车型地铁后端开荒体验


后端应用为前端采纳提供了情形(state)。借助 redux,大家能够在服务重视启后再也拉去数据,替换 action,创设同样标准下的新情状,从而不必要刷新页面来重启前端选拔。那对于以重启非常高效的脚本语言作为后端语言的行使,并且是还要扩充前后端支出的景色来说,能够提供越来越好的支付体验。

简单的讲几步助你优化 React 应用包体


本文从属于作者的 Web 前端入门与最好实行 中的 React 入门与一流实行连串。本文首发于轻便几步助你优化 React 应用包体 - 某熊的全栈之路 - SegmentFault,思考到专栏知识系统的周全转发到了这里。

React 起手式: 来写个 TodoList 吧


一个简便 TodoList 的学科,让初学者能够急迅上手何况对 React 有个大致的刺探 :D

正确精通 React 生命周期 (Lifecycle)


1 React 用了这么久,平常碰着的题目是 setState 在此地写合适吧?
2 为什么 setState 写在那边产生了重新渲染数次?
3 为啥您的 setState 用的如此乱?
4 组件传入 props 是翻新呢?重新挂载呢?依然怎么着?

[英] Netflix:使用 React 营造高品质的 电视客户分界面


Netflix 在 二〇一六 年就挑选 React 作为前端架构,那篇文章总括了 Netflix 在消除品质难点的经验。

[译文] React: 一步一步搭建大型应用


翻译自 https://www.fullstackreact.com/articles/react-tutorial-cloning-yelp/
汇报了,从安装开采意况测量检验情况,到搭建应用,一步一步如何搭建答应完整的 react 应用的。

关键一下几方面:

  1. 遇到计划
  2. 种类结构划虚构计
  3. react 测验书写
  4. 路由和零部件的计划

关联到的学问:

React,Postcss, Webpack, css modules, react-router, karma, mocha, enzyme, flexbox

听新闻说 vue+vuex+localStorage 开垦的本土记事本


本文选拔vue+vuex+localStorage+sass+webpack,达成三个地面存款和储蓄的记事本。宽容 PC 端和移动端。

翻译 | 怎样规模化 React 应用


翻译: 朱乙(沪江前端开辟技术员)

咱俩多年来发布了 React Boilerplate 3.0,在揭露前多少个月,大家与数百位开荒者进行了交换,斟酌了他们是怎么创设和规模化 WEB 应用的。上面将我们从中学到的东西分享给大家。

React 实战:模仿卖座电影


一个用到 react、react-router、redux 高仿卖座电影网的等级次序

[译] 在 setState 中运用函数替代对象


React 中 setState 的新用法!

三个 react+redux 工程实例


那篇文章首要完毕三个简易的事例,难度非常小,然则贯穿了 react+redux 基本观念。
她将会是一个连接教程,这只是第一篇,不关乎 redux 中间件,redux 处理异步等内容,也不涉及 react 性能优化,不可变数据 immutable.js 的剧情。但这个不关乎到的剧情,都会随着这一个 demo 的复杂度一步一步提高,在继续章节有剖析和选择。

React 的三个概念简要介绍


React 的多少个概念简介:Virtual DOM;React 组件;Jsx 语法;Data Flow(单向数据流)

CSS Modules 详解及 React 中施行 - pure render - 搜狐专栏


CSS Modules 详解及 React 中实践

深入驾驭 React 高阶组件


高阶组件是一种很好的情势,相当多 React 库已经证实了其市场总值。那篇文章中大家将会详细的教师怎么样是 HOC,你能用它做什么样,它有怎么样局限,怎么着达成它。

React 中 setState 同步创新攻略


咱俩在上文中聊到,为了巩固品质 React 将 setState 设置为批次更新,便是异步操作函数,并不能够以一一调控流的艺术设置有个别事件,大家也不能够凭借于 this.state 来测算以往景观。规范的比方大家希望在从服务端抓取数据同一时间渲染到分界面之后,再掩瞒加载进程条也许外界加载提醒:

React 完成的 2048 小游戏 (菜鸟入门~)


依据 React 和 Webpack 开拓的三个 2048 小游戏,相对于清淡的 TodoList,这么些也许更有意思一点。

React.js: web 开采者的 16个工具和财富


自从 Instagram 在 二〇一二 年发表了库之后,React.js 正在火速被分布开垦者所承受。它未来早已化为了 GitHub 上被珍藏次数排名第 5 的开源项目,愈来愈多的厂商正在查找 React.js 开采者。本文为遍布开采者介绍了 14 个工具和财富,助力 web 开垦。

兴许是注释写的最详细的 React 脚手架 ─ 辅助多入口及帮助复杂职业分别


一个完善的 Koa+Webpack+React 集成开辟条件, 完成了多页面使用入口

框架优点

· 帮助多页面类型的 React 应用开荒
· 实用 Koa 服务器进行塑造, 扩张性更加强
· 分为成本意况 (Dev) 和上线 (Prod) 情状, 能够自由选用并开展支付
· 协助 React 热加载, 能够完成 CSS 及 JS 的热加载效果
· 附加 Postcss 工具, 可达成 Sass 语法开荒, 自动填充 CSS3 宽容方案及 CSS 7-Up图的自动化创设
· 使用了 CSS-Module 技能, 达成了体制的复用性和解决了体制污染

据他们说 React 的 fetch 伏乞测量检验工具 -- fetch-request


基于 dva antd 和 React 能够挑选三种哀告类型, 用于在付出中测量检验接口

在 React.js 中利用 PureComponent 的重大和接纳办法


假如您用 React,请学会使用 PureComponent

前端学习指南 - 广度 + 深度的探寻


一篇循途守辙、稳步推向的学习指南,遵循曲线,将带你涉足前端开垦进程中漫天。若想在前者领域有更加深的思维,也提供了相应的进级篇,介绍本领背后的规律演讲、架构观念、编制程序方法论等。

用 React+Redux 写一个 RubyChina 山寨版 (二)


React+redux+react-router-redux+antd+es6+redux-thunk 的 RubyChina 山寨版,相符初学 ReactJs,一边写代码一边写文书档案,记录成长的印迹

一个大约的甘特图 React 组件封装 gantt-for-react


甘特图日常用来做职分、项目管理。直观的来看职分的时光安插以及借助关系。

[译] Netflix: 使用 React 营造高质量的电视机客户分界面


那篇小说计算了 Netflix 在行使 React 框架搭建其 UI 框架的进程中,质量优化方面包车型大巴一些经验。

一张图学习 ES6 中的 React 生命周期与流程


为了驾驭 React 在上学生命周期的长河中想要贰个生命周期的图,英特网有部分流水线,可是望着远远不够全,就尝试着画了一个,第贰回弄,款待提意见

React 最少须要知识


二〇一八年 8 月左右,见到了 ThoughtWorks 公布的 2016年本领雷达,里面首要引入了 react.js 技艺,加上前端本事栈三足鼎峙中,react 也并吞一席,其余四个分别是 vue.js 及 angular.js,而 react 和任何五个的界别在于,它颠覆了总体本领栈,自成三头,放任了 HTML 和 DOM,引进了 JSX 语法,让程序猿能够更加小心于逻辑代码。这一体让自己对 react.js 充满了惊叹,决定花时间攻读一下,一探毕竟。

简谈 react + redux 架构的特点和挑战


正文分别从 react 和 redux 各自的风味出发,分析了架构中双方的表征和难题所在。

JS 全栈教程


本课程是依靠阮一峰的 js 全栈教程的录制版本,无偿供我们观望

React 开采流程——利用 React 创设轻易的可寻觅产品数据表


React 开荒流程——利用 React 创设简单的可寻觅产品数据表

传说 Webpack 2 的 React Router 懒加载路由安顿


传说 Webpack 2 的 React Router 懒加载路由安顿承接基于 Webpack 2 的 React 组件懒加载,首若是对上一篇作品中的部分论述进行填空和改良,从属于 Web 前端入门与工程实施。

UXCore 组件单测的一对事务


UXCore 是 XUX 团队开源的 PC 端 React UI 套件,作为一个支撑公司级应用的 React UI 开源套件,为了保持项目标不断集成,卓越的单元测量检验不可或缺。本文来分享一下在编写制定单元测量检验的经过中遇到的一些题目和小结。

React-曼加 多少个以 React 完成的卡通 WebApp


采纳 React 完成的 WebApp 版开源漫画阅读器。这几天已兑现顾客登入注册、提供漫画推荐、漫画寻觅、漫画收藏、漫画阅读、历史记录 等功能。

React Toolbox - 符合 Material Design 规范的 React 组件


符合 Material Design 规范的 React 组件

浅析 React 之事件系统(二)


小说介绍了 React 的事件系统,相比了与原本领件的区别和怎么客观利用 React 合成事件与原生时间

制作 redux 同构应用


handcrafting-an-isomorphic-redux-application-with-love

React 服务端渲染缓慢原因深入分析


干什么 React 服务端渲染的属性会如此之差;从陈设性意见的角度来看 React 自己静心于跨平台的分界面库,其保险较好抽象档案的次序的同期势必会付出一定的代价,况兼Facebook在生养条件中尚无普及应用服务端渲染,也就未费用过多的生命力来优化服务端渲染的质量。小编也相比了下 React 与 Preact 有关服务端渲染的完成代码,确实中度的悬空须求格外的代码逻辑与指标创立,React 本身并不曾冗余的一对,只是单纯地质大学方的皮秒品级额外对象操作的耗费时间的增进导致了最终品质表现的顶天而立差别。我们率先看下 Preact 的 renderToString 的函数完结,其紧耦合于 DOM 遇到,以异常的低的抽象程度换取非常少的代码实现:

据说 reactjs+redux+postcss+webpack2 的单页应用类型模板


据书上说 reactjs+redux+postcss+webpack2 的单页应用项目模板,webpack 已升格到 2.2.1。

利用 mobx 开辟高质量 react 应用


react 作为模块化的 UI 层框架,在前端领域正处在万马奔腾的地方。但一旦仅仅使用 react,往往须求在 UI 层中承载过多的事务逻辑,引进模块化的还要却破坏了分段。为此产业界有为数十分的多应用方案,这段日子最风靡的正是redux,其适用于大型项目。而本文将详细介绍一种更加灵活的、相符于中Mini应用的数据层框架 mobx。

React 常用面试标题与解析 - 某熊的全栈之路


React 常用面试标题与分析从属于作者的 Web 前端入门与工程推行,更加多前端思索借鉴 二零一五 - 作者的前端之路: 工具化与工程化

React Table - 适用于 React 的轻量级、可扩张的数目表格


亮点:轻量,压缩后 7kb;完全定制的 JSX 模板;帮助客户端和劳动器端的分页和多种排序;设计简洁,方便主旨化;通过 props 和 callback 来中度定制。

React 爬坑记


趁年假研商了下 react,写了点坑

通用 React 包容渲染引擎:Rax


Rax 是Ali开源的贰个通用的 JavaScript 库。它兼具火速、轻量级的,并可跨浏览器、Weex 和 Node.js 的表征。同时,它有 React 包容的 API ,便于精晓 React 的情大家比非常快上手。喜欢的相爱的人能够明白下。

用 React+Redux 写一个 RubyChina 山寨版 (一)


React+Redux+react-router-redux+antd+babell+es6 的 RubyChina 山寨版,符合初学 ReactJS,一边写代码一边写文书档案,记录成长的印痕

React-Redux-Appointment


React-Redux 小应用:React-Redux-Appointment

从 react-start 到 co 源码 (二)


那是三个雨后冬笋小说。主要分为三篇,呈报了 react 开拓情况的简短搭建,脚手架的支出以及 co 源码的深入分析。对读者精通 react 和 generator 有早晚的推来推去。那是第二篇陈诉了 react 开荒条件脚手架的成本。

介绍 roadhog —— 让 create-react-app 可配的命令行工具


roadhog 是几个 cli 工具,提供 server 和 build 八个指令,分别用于地点调节和测验和塑造。命令行体验和 create-react-app 一致,配置略有不一样,比如默许开启 css modules,然后还提供了 JSON 格式的布署情势。

据悉 React.js + Node.js 的开源博客框架 phoenix-blog-framework


phoenix-blog-framework 是自己付出的一款个人博客框架。使用 React.js + Typescript + CSS-Modules + pug 等技巧做前端,用 Node.js + Mongodb + Typescript 做后台开采。用 马克down 做小说写作系统。

应用 React、Node.js、MongoDB、Socket.IO 开拓三个剧中人物投票应用 | 闲散人生 | idlelife


在本教程里你将学习到何等选择 Node.js 营造一个 REST API、使用 MongoDB 保存和查找数据、使用 Socket.IO 追踪在线的报事人,以及使用 React + Flux 和服务端渲染来创设单页面应用,最终将动用铺排到云端。

[译] 编写 React 组件的极品实施


当自家一初阶写 React 的时候,小编记得有广大不一致的措施来写组件,每种教程都大不一样样。尽管从那今后React 框架已经变得非凡的老到,但就像是依旧未有一种大廷广众的写组件的 “精确” 格局......

React 开采中的 Provider 和 HOC 方式


React 开辟中的 Provider 和 HOC 形式

将 React 应用优化到 60fps


用作 DOM 的空洞,React 自然也如约了享誉的悬空漏洞定理(详见 二零一六 - 作者的前端之路: 工具化与工程化),引入 React 导致了在利用自个儿的性质消耗之外势必会增添额外的习性损耗。Dan Abramov 在 Instagram 上涉及,React 并不能确认保障品质优越原生的 DOM 完结,可是它亦可帮助大批量的平时开采者营造大型应用的同有的时候间不必在开始的一段时代就消耗大批量的活力在品质优化上,在大部客户交互分界面上 React 已经能够帮大家开展客观的优化了。可是在应用开荒的历程,极其是最后的细节优化阶段中,大家须要入眼于一些质量瓶颈页面,准确地认知这种限制的来头以及相对应的管理方案。本文就是小编在塑造友好的重型应用中经历的下结论。

本文由明仕msyz手机版发布于旅游-环球旅讯,转载请注明出处:react技术栈

TAG标签:
Ctrl+D 将本页面保存为书签,全面了解最新资讯,方便快捷。